Sec. 2452.208-71  Reproduction of reports.

    As prescribed in 2437.110(b), insert the following clause in 
solicitations and contracts where the Contractor is required to produce, 
as an end product, publications or other written materials.

                   Reproduction of Reports (APR 1984)

    In accordance with Title I of the Government Printing and Binding 
Regulations, printing of reports, data, or other written material, if 
required herein, is authorized provided that the material produced does 
not exceed 5,000 production units of any page and that items consisting 
of multiple pages do not exceed 25,000 production units in aggregate. 
The aggregate number of production units is determined by multiplying 
pages times copies. A production unit is one set, size 8\1/2\ by 11 
inches or less, printed on one side only and in one color. All copy 
preparation to produce camera ready copy for reproduction must be set by 
methods other than hot metal typesetting. The reports should be produced 
by methods employing stencils, masters, and plates which are to be used 
in

[[Page 478]]

single unit duplicating equipment no larger than 11 by 17 inches with a 
maximum image of 10\3/4\ by 14\1/4\ inches and are prepared by methods 
or devices that do not utilize reusable contact negatives and/or 
positives prepared with a camera requiring a darkroom. All reproducibles 
(camera ready copies for reproduction by photo offset methods) shall 
become the property of the Government and shall be delivered to the 
Government with the report, data, or other written materials.

                             (End of clause)
